I thought I would share this snippet of the Glorious Assurance we have in what God will do in the lives of those He calls His ...

Quote:
"Our earthly life, however long, honored, or useful it may be, is but childhood, frail, imperfect, and undeveloped. Manhood , with its full, perfect, glorious development, will come, when, freed from the taint of sin, we stand among the redeemed throng. Then we shall enjoy a life which measures with the life of God, and through everlasting ages we shall go on increasing in wisdom and knowledge." {ST, June 9, 1881 par. 21}

Now that is one manly man quote is it not? This is calling it the way it is ... is it not? That is clearly shouting it from the pulpit and waking up the sleeping.

What a blessed assurance we have. To enjoy the eternal ages with a life that measures with the life of God. Now that is one promise that I will gladly take. Praise God.

Manhood, with its full, perfect, glorious development, will come, when, freed from the taint of sin, we stand among the redeemed throng. Then we shall enjoy a life which measures with the life of God....

"Taint of sin"? Other places she uses the word "earthliness". This is easier to define:

1 John 2:15 Do not love the world or anything in the world.

So perhaps EGW had "worldliness" in mind? What does this mean?

16 For everything in the world—the cravings of sinful man, the lust of his eyes and the boasting of what he has and does—comes not from the Father but from the world.

In short this "taint of sin" includes such things as coveting - what we see we want. Boasting and bragging like your favorite football team and/or your accomplishments (education, looks, etc).

In short it is "self-seeking" - the love of self that we are not free of while in the flesh. Yes we can grow...should grow as we by faith remain with Christ. But, as long as life will last, no one will measure up to God's agape seen in the life of Christ perfectly.
